Slurry pumps are designed to transport slurries, which consist of a liquid and solid particles. These pumps are used in numerous industries, including mining, oil, and gas, wastewater treatment, and even in environmental applications. The key advantage of slurry pumps is their ability to handle high concentrations of solids, abrasive materials, and corrosive substances. This makes them ideal for industries where moving slurry mixtures is an essential process.
In the mining industry, for instance, slurry pumps are used to transport mineral slurries from the processing plants to the next stage of the production line. They also handle tailings, a by-product of mineral extraction. For construction companies, slurry pumps help move materials like cement and grout, which are typically thick and challenging to transport using regular pumps. The durability and reliability of slurry pumps ensure they can handle these demanding tasks without breaking down.
Moreover, in industries like wastewater treatment, hydraulic slurry pumps help move sludges and other waste by-products. With their capability to handle large volumes of fluid mixed with solid particles, hydraulic slurry pumps are an indispensable part of these operations. Their heavy-duty construction ensures that they can withstand the harsh conditions often present in wastewater environments, including corrosive chemicals and abrasive materials.
When it comes to moving thick, abrasive fluids, hydraulic slurry pumps offer unmatched efficiency and reliability. These pumps are powered by hydraulic systems, which allow for a steady flow of slurry even under difficult conditions. The advantage of hydraulic power is that it enables the pump to operate at higher pressures, which is particularly beneficial when dealing with dense slurries that require more force to transport.
Hydraulic slurry pumps are widely used in industries like mining and construction, where the slurries are often dense and filled with solid particles that can wear down conventional pumps. By utilizing hydraulic systems, these pumps can maintain a high level of efficiency and reduce the likelihood of wear and tear, ensuring a longer lifespan and fewer breakdowns.
Another key benefit of hydraulic slurry pumps is their ability to be tailored to specific applications. With the right customization, hydraulic slurry pumps can be optimized to handle different types of slurries, whether they are abrasive, corrosive, or contain a high concentration of solids. This versatility makes them ideal for industries that deal with varying slurry conditions.
For industries involved in drilling operations, the need for custom drilling mud and slurry pumps is critical. Drilling mud is a mixture of water, clay, and chemicals used to lubricate and cool the drill bit during drilling operations. The slurry created during drilling operations is often thick and contains a variety of materials, including cuttings from the drilling process, which can be challenging to manage without the right equipment.
Custom drilling mud and slurry pumps are designed specifically for these applications. They are built to handle the unique demands of drilling operations, which include handling high-pressure environments, abrasive materials, and chemical additives. These pumps are engineered to provide optimal flow rates and pressures, ensuring that the drilling operation continues smoothly without interruptions.
What sets custom drilling mud and slurry pumps apart from standard pumps is their adaptability. Manufacturers can design pumps that meet the specific requirements of a particular project. Whether it's adjusting for different mud viscosities or dealing with high solids content, custom pumps provide the flexibility needed to ensure maximum performance in the field.
In addition to their performance capabilities, custom drilling mud and slurry pumps are also designed for ease of maintenance. With specialized components that can be quickly replaced or serviced, these pumps minimize downtime, ensuring that drilling operations are not delayed due to pump failure.
When it comes to handling the most abrasive, high-volume slurries, heavy-duty slurry pumps are the go-to choice. These pumps are specifically designed to endure the toughest operating conditions, where traditional pumps may fail. Whether it's dealing with mining slurry, coal ash, or other challenging substances, heavy-duty slurry pumps are built to withstand the wear and tear that comes with handling such materials.
The primary advantage of heavy-duty slurry pumps is their robust construction. These pumps are typically made from high-strength materials like hardened steel or rubber-lined components to provide extra durability. Additionally, they often feature specialized seals and bearings to reduce the likelihood of leakage or pump failure.
Industries like mining, coal handling, and dredging rely heavily on heavy-duty slurry pumps to transport abrasive, high-density slurries over long distances. Because of their capacity to handle extremely tough slurries, these pumps are often used in challenging environments where downtime is costly, and efficiency is paramount.
One of the distinguishing features of heavy-duty slurry pumps is their ability to handle large volumes of slurry. They are designed for continuous operation under extreme conditions, ensuring that the flow of slurry is uninterrupted and the pump’s efficiency is maintained over time.
